|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| |||||
| 3 | 4 | 5 | 6 | 7 | 8 | 9 |
| 10 | 11 | 12 | 13 | 14 | 15 | 16 |
| 17 | 18 | 19 | 20 | 21 | 22 | 23 |
| 24 | 25 | 26 | 27 | 28 | 29 | 30 |
| 31 |
- 홈어시스턴트
- Android
- raspberry
- homeassistant
- 인프런
- esp8266
- dynamodb
- 에버온
- 라즈베리파이
- 전기차
- 충전기
- flask
- OCPP
- snec
- 전기차충전기
- 완속충전기
- lambda
- 파이썬
- 보안
- YMODEM
- 디자인패턴
- thread
- 플라스크
- 안드로이드
- 펌웨어
- 급속충전기
- 전기차충전
- AWS
- Python
- STM32
- Today
- Total
목록AWS (18)
Louie NRT Story
작성일: 25년 10월 12일 Contents1. EC2 생성2. EC2 접속(Putty)3. FTP 접속(FileZilla)4. Python 설정5. Flask 실행 1. EC2 생성 및 보안 1) 인스턴스 생성 - "인스턴스 시작" 버튼을 클릭 - 인스턴스의 이름을 입력 (예시: FlaskTest01) - Ubuntu 선택 - 키 페어 생성 (예시 이름: FlaskTest01)※ 예시에서는 Putty로 접속을 하기 위해 .ppk로 선택함 - 가장 밑에 "인스턴스 시작" 버튼을 클릭 - 인스턴스 생성 명령이 수행되기 까지 약 2분 정도 소요됨 - 인스턴스가 정상적으로 생성되면 인스턴스 상태가 "실행 중" 으로 나타남 2) 보안 설정 - 외부에서 접속이 가능한 포트를 열어 놓기 위..
작성일: 22년 9월 8일 PS. 유튜브에서 서버리스 예제를 따라함. 필자는 리엑트를 처음 해봐서 많은 시행착오가 있었음 -- [AWS 서버리스] 채팅 어플리케이션 - 01 -- https://louie0724.tistory.com/577 [AWS 서버리스] 채팅 어플리케이션 - 01 작성일: 22년 9월 7일 PS. 유튜브를 통하여 Lambda, APIGateway, DynamoDB를 이용하여 채팅 서버를 만드는 것을 실습한 내용을 정리하였음 Contents 1. IAM 역할생성 2. APIGateWay 생성 3. Lambda 생성 1. IAM.. louie0724.tistory.com -- [AWS 서버리스] 채팅 어플리케이션 - 02 -- https://louie0724.tistory.com/578..
작성일: 22년 9월 8일 PS. 유튜브를 통해 생성과정을 따라해봄 - 채팅 어플리케이션 - 01 - https://louie0724.tistory.com/577 [AWS 서버리스] 채팅 어플리케이션 - 01 작성일: 22년 9월 7일 PS. 유튜브를 통하여 Lambda, APIGateway, DynamoDB를 이용하여 채팅 서버를 만드는 것을 실습한 내용을 정리하였음 Contents 1. IAM 역할생성 2. APIGateWay 생성 3. Lambda 생성 1. IAM.. louie0724.tistory.com - 채팅 어플리케이션 - 03 - https://louie0724.tistory.com/579 [AWS 서버리스] 채팅 어플리케이션 - 03 작성일: 22년 9월 8일 PS. 유튜브에서 서버리스..
작성일: 22년 9월 7일 PS. 유튜브를 통하여 Lambda, APIGateway, DynamoDB를 이용하여 채팅 서버를 만드는 것을 실습한 내용을 정리하였음 - 채팅 어플리케이션 - 02 - https://louie0724.tistory.com/578 [AWS 서버리스] 채팅 어플리케이션 - 02 작성일: 22년 9월 8일 PS. 유튜브를 통해 생성과정을 따라해봄 채팅 어플리케이션 - 01 https://louie0724.tistory.com/577 [AWS 서버리스] 채팅 어플리케이션 - 01 작성일: 22년 9월 7일 PS. 유튜브를 통하여 L.. louie0724.tistory.com - 채팅 어플리케이션 - 03 - https://louie0724.tistory.com/579 [AWS 서버리..
작성일: 21년 10월 10일 Index 1. S3를 이용한 웹앱 만들기 2. Lambda 권한 역할 설정 3. WebSocket 데이터 주고 받기 4. CloudWatch 확인 5. SocketSocket API Gateway 예제 1. S3를 이용한 웹앱 만들기 - 웹서버를 따로 사용하지 않고 S3에 HTML, Javascript, CSS와 같은 정보를 넣어둠 - S3주소를 호스팅 하여 HTML 호출함으로써 정적컨텐츠 웹서버를 구성할 수 있음 1) 버킷 만들기 - 버킷의 이름과 접근 권한을 설정함 2) 컨텐츠 업로드 - 업로드 버튼을 누름 - 업로드할 파일을 추가하고 엑세스 조건을 "모두"에게 제공함으로 설정함 - 업로드한 index.html 파일이 누구나 접근 할 수 있음을 확인함 2. Lambda..
작성일: 21년 10월 10일 Index 1. API Gateway 웹소켓 2. Lambda 함수 생성하기 3. API-Gateway 생성하기 4. Client에 WebSocket API 주소 복사하기 1. API Gateway 웹소켓 - 온도조절기 또는 알림시스템 같은 IOT 디바이스들이 클라우드 서버에 접속하여 실시간으로 데이터를 주고 받기 위해 웹소켓을 주로 이용한다 - AWS에서 웹소켓을 사용하기 위해서는 EC2를 만들어서 포트와 스케일에 대해서 관리를 해야만 했다. 하지만 기존에 REST API만 제공했던 API Gateway 서비스에서 웹소켓 서비스도 제공하게 되면서 쉽고 빠르게 웹소켓 서비스를 이용할 수 있게 되었다. 2. Lambda 함수 생성하기 - 먼저 웹소켓의 엔드포인트와 연결을 하기..
Writed: 4 FEB 2020 Index 1. Create Table 2. Create a Rule with a AWS Lambda Action 3. Runing Lambda 1. Create Table 1) Choose create table 2) Enter name and Primary key - DynamoDB is a schema-less database that only requires a table name and primary key. - The table's primary key is made up of one or two attributes that uniquely identify items, partition the data, and sort data within each parti..
Writed: 27 JAN 20 Index 1. Create Policy 2. Register a thing 3. Create the certification and connect policy that was made before 4. Test the connection to IoT Core 1. Create Policy 1) In the left navigation pane, choose secure, and then choose Policies. Click create a policy button 2) Enter restriction infomation that mean allowed all clients to connect to AWS IOT. - In the Action field, enter "..
Writed: 27 JAN 2020 Index 1. Make Lambda Function 2. Create API Gateway 3. Test an API's invoke url 1. Make Lambda Function 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 'use strict'; console.log('Loading hello world function'); exports.handler = async (event) => { let name = "you"; l..
Writed: 14 JAN 2020 순서 1. Lambda 만들기 2. 규칙 만들기 3. 테스트 하기 1. Lambda 만들기 1) 기존의 예제를 활용함 2) 코드를 다음과 같이 씀. 그리고 기존에 만든 SNS 를 통하여 구독자에게 메일을 보낼 수 있도록 arn 주소를 기입해줌 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 from __future__ import print_function import json import boto3 print('Loading function') def lambda_handler(event, context): # Parse the JSON message eventText = json.dumps(eve..